If Culver Academies was riding high fresh off their 3-0 takedown of Kouts last Wednesday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Eagles fell just short of the Wabash Apaches by a score of 2-1 on Saturday. The Eagles' defeat signaled the end of their five-game winning streak.
Amelia Binkley paced Culver Academies' offense, picking up 12 kills. Binkley really made an impact as she also led the team in assists with 15.
Culver Academies' loss dropped their record down to 6-2. As for Wabash, they have been performing incredibly well recently as they've won ten of their last 11 matches. That's provided a nice bump to their 15-2 record this season.
Culver Academies has already played their next matchup, a 2-0 victory against Whitko on the 20th. As for Wabash,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next contest, a 2-1 win against Columbia City on the 20th.
